DC control tools are transducerised electric screwdrivers that use closed-loop torque feedback, paired with a dedicated controller. Because the tool measures what it delivers rather than assuming it, this is the highest level of fastening accuracy and data traceability available in production assembly.
Every cycle is measured, not assumed
Each fastener cycle gets measured, logged and verified against the programmed torque-and-angle profile. Therefore automotive safety, medical-device, aerospace and high-reliability electronics work rely on them — in those industries a joint you cannot prove is a joint you cannot ship.

Frequently asked questions
What makes a tool “DC control”?
A transducer inside the tool measures torque in real time, and the controller closes the loop. As a result, the tool reports actual delivered torque rather than a set value.
Why pair driver and controller?
The controller holds the programme, drives the motor and captures the data. Therefore the pairing matters — tell us the driver and we will confirm the matching controller.
What is torque-and-angle?
Torque alone can be reached by a cross-threaded fastener. However, monitoring angle as well as torque catches that, because a good joint turns a predictable amount for the torque applied.
